Can I refinance my mortgage while in a Chapter 13?

Can I refinance my mortgage while in a Chapter 13? With Chapter 13, FHA and VA loan borrowers may be able to refinance while they’re still in bankruptcy, after they’ve made a year of on-time payments according to their repayment plan. On conventional loans, you’ll need to wait 2 years after Chapter 13 discharge to qualify for a loan.

Which is an example of a revolving loan?

Which is an example of a revolving loan? Examples of revolving credit include credit cards, personal lines of credit and home equity lines of credit (HELOCs). … A line of credit allows you to draw money from the account up to your credit limit; as you repay it, the amount of credit available to you rises again.

Is it harder to get a construction loan than a mortgage?

Is it harder to get a construction loan than a mortgage? Qualifying for a construction loan It’s harder to get approved for a construction loan than for a typical purchase mortgage, Moralez and Thomas say. That’s because the bank is taking extra risk during the building phase, since there isn’t an asset to secure the mortgage. Typical down payments are around 20%.
